I'm making an applewood smoked meatloaf with homemade tomato/red pepper relish. I also made meatballs from the same recipe which I will put in my spaghetti sauce for dinner guests tonight (meatloaf will be for tomorrows dinner). The smoked meatballs really adds to the flavour of the sauce.

Here is the meatloaf recipe if anyone is interested. It's by far my favourite..

heres a pic of the load of pemeal bacon/regular bacon i did up last weekend.





25 lbs of each with the finger food leftovers on bottom rack

Habanero Smoker

How did the peameal Canadian bacon turn out. I was always afraid to smoke peameal, because I felt that the cornmeal would absorb too much of the smoke.

outlander

the peameal stuff turned out great,,it doesn't seem to take in the smoke as much as the regular did, or atlest it seem's that way to the wife and i. almost like the corn meal acted as a barrier to the smoke. and i smoked with out heat for aprox 4 hours,then smoke/cook till internals came up.(4-5 hours )
